diff --git a/ompi/mca/coll/basic/coll_basic_allgatherv.c b/ompi/mca/coll/basic/coll_basic_allgatherv.c index dcdd2bcda6..91b29e2578 100644 --- a/ompi/mca/coll/basic/coll_basic_allgatherv.c +++ b/ompi/mca/coll/basic/coll_basic_allgatherv.c @@ -123,13 +123,10 @@ mca_coll_basic_allgatherv_inter(void *sbuf, int scount, struct ompi_communicator_t *comm, mca_coll_base_module_t *module) { - int size, rsize; - int err, i; - int *scounts = NULL; - int *sdisps = NULL; + int rsize, err, i; + int *scounts = NULL, *sdisps = NULL; rsize = ompi_comm_remote_size(comm); - size = ompi_comm_size(comm); scounts = (int *) malloc(rsize * sizeof(int)); sdisps = (int *) calloc(rsize, sizeof(int));